I am not aware of the details of the individual school that Deputy Ó Murchú has raised, but I will look at that. I am aware of the very specific case that has been raised by Deputy McAuliffe. It is an excellent example of the willingness of the Department to engage on a direct basis with schools. Over the last number of years, in the lifetime of this Government, over €4.2 billion has been provided for school buildings, whether brand new, additional accommodation or whatever, or to speak to Deputy McAuliffe's point, for deep energy retrofit which will re-energise and reinvigorate an old building and give it a new lease of life, which is important. It would be a shame not to be able to utilise buildings to their maximum because of their age. If we can preserve a building, we will do that. On the specific case that was raised earlier, I can clearly point to examples of where the Department engaged directly with the principal or the patron, or whoever might be the contact person, to get over any difficulties or issues that they might have to bring a project to fruition. At the end of the day, there are standards that must be applied and requirements that must be fulfilled, but the Department will work with the school to ensure that is the case.
